Staff MEB Posted September 22, 2016 Staff Share Posted September 22, 2016 Hi fedorov, Enable snapping (Snap to object bounding boxes and Include bounding box mid points) then drag the object inside the container to the center. Smart guides will appear to help align it. Note that this may not work for editable text since the vertical center of the text object may not match the vertical center of the text itself. Only text converted to curves will align perfectly. Quote A Guide to Learning Affinity Software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

Staff MEB Posted November 7, 2023 Staff Share Posted November 7, 2023 Hi @Rudantu Welcome to Affinity Forums Since the original post there was improvements to the app for this. Select the object (or objects) you want to align to the parent, make sure you have snapping enabled then toggle Show Alignment Handles in the contest toolbar (Move Tool still selected) finally drag the small solid blue arrows that appear over the child object and drag them over the edges of the parent's bounding box, midpoints, gaps or other objects) to align them.
